Workers compensation insurance Workers compensation insurance which it pays part of an employee’s wage or salary plus medical expenses, and any necessary rehabilitation, retraining, job placement, or counseling, if a worker is accidentally injured on the job or contracts a job-related disease.

Core workers Core workers can be defined as employees who are considered to be vital to the organization’s successful business operations.
Displaced workers Displaced workers means individuals who have lost their jobs due to a plant closing, relocation, downsizing or position elimination.
